Summary
An interview / profile of novelist John le Carré, the pen name of David Cornwell, whose spy thrillers include The Spy Who Came in from the Cold, Tinker Tailor Soldier Spy, and The Little Drummer Girl. He himself was once an agent in Britain's famed MI6 during the Cold War, and he discusses his life, work and a writing process that has made him an extremely successful author.
